Factors Influencing Goal Scorers

Form is temporary, class is permanent, but in the world of football, both are crucial! A striker in blistering form is always a prime candidate to score. If a player has been consistently finding the net in recent games, their confidence will be sky-high, and their instincts razor-sharp. Analyzing recent matches to identify players on a scoring streak is always a good starting point. However, form isn't the only determinant. The opponent's defensive vulnerabilities play a significant role. Is the opposing team known for its leaky defense? Do they struggle against certain types of attackers? Identifying these weaknesses can point you towards players who are likely to exploit them. A towering center-forward might thrive against a team that struggles with aerial duels, while a pacey winger could cause havoc against a slow defensive line.

Tactical setups also play a vital role. A team's formation and playing style can heavily influence which players are most likely to get scoring opportunities. A team that plays with two strikers might see both forwards getting chances, while a team that relies on crosses into the box will likely see their target man in the spotlight. Understanding the tactical nuances of the game can provide valuable insights into potential goalscorers. For example, a team that employs a high-pressing strategy might create more turnovers in the opponent's half, leading to more scoring opportunities for their attackers.

Finally, set-piece prowess can be a game-changer. Teams with dangerous free-kick takers or dominant aerial threats on corners always have a higher chance of scoring from set-pieces. Identifying players who are clinical from free-kicks or those who consistently win headers in the box can be a lucrative avenue for predicting goalscorers. Don't forget to consider penalty takers! Knowing who is designated to take penalties for each team is crucial, as penalties offer a high-percentage scoring opportunity. A player who is reliable from the spot can significantly boost your chances of a correct prediction.

Analyzing Team Dynamics

Besides individual player attributes, team dynamics play a huge role in goal-scoring opportunities. A team with a strong attacking philosophy will naturally create more chances for its forwards and midfielders. Analyzing a team's recent performances, their average goals scored per game, and their shot conversion rate can provide valuable insights into their attacking prowess. A team that consistently creates high-quality chances is more likely to have multiple goalscorers in a match.

Midfield dominance is another crucial factor. A team that controls the midfield is more likely to dictate the tempo of the game and create scoring opportunities for its attackers. Analyzing the midfield battle and identifying which team is likely to win the possession game can provide clues about which players are likely to get more scoring chances. A dominant midfield can also provide defensive cover, allowing the attacking players to take more risks and express themselves in the final third.

Also, consider recent tactical changes. Has a team recently switched to a more attacking formation? Have they brought in new players who can add firepower to their attack? These changes can significantly impact a team's goal-scoring potential. Staying up-to-date with the latest team news and tactical adjustments is essential for making informed predictions.

Head-to-Head Records

Don't forget to delve into head-to-head records. Some players simply thrive against certain opponents. Analyzing a player's past performances against the team they are facing can reveal interesting patterns. Do they have a history of scoring against this particular defense? Are they known for causing problems for specific defenders? This information can be invaluable when making your predictions.

Historical trends can also provide valuable insights. Has a particular fixture consistently produced high-scoring games? Are there certain players who have a knack for scoring in this particular match-up? Analyzing past results and identifying recurring themes can help you make more informed predictions. Remember, history doesn't always repeat itself, but it often rhymes!

Finally, consider the venue of the match. Some players perform better at home, while others thrive on the road. Analyzing a player's home and away form can provide clues about their likelihood of scoring in a particular match. Home advantage can often play a significant role, with players feeling more confident and motivated in front of their own fans.

Injury and Suspension Updates

Before making any predictions, always check for injury and suspension updates. A key player's absence can significantly impact a team's attacking potential. If a team's main striker is injured, it could open up opportunities for other players to step up and fill the void. Staying informed about the latest team news is crucial for making accurate predictions.

Rotation policies can also play a role. Some managers are known for rotating their squad, especially during busy periods. This can make it difficult to predict which players will start and who will get significant playing time. Analyzing a manager's past rotation patterns can provide clues about their likely team selection.

Also, consider the impact of substitutions. Even if a player doesn't start the game, they can still have a significant impact off the bench. Identifying players who are known for their ability to change the game as substitutes can be a valuable asset when making your predictions. A late goal from a substitute can often be the difference between winning and losing.
